Output 59455814c7d153c2efb6c05021c81d7db009325a9e2348fcba24c3e501e59362:0

value
15383531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d58d0044657cd8cc7ad19b1241656e0d09a1226 OP_EQUAL
address
MC2w2sHS5XPbGSSjwUkXjUh1ypoeiT6p8x
transaction
59455814c7d153c2efb6c05021c81d7db009325a9e2348fcba24c3e501e59362
spent
true